Is Mike Gesicki a top value play on DraftKings if Tee Higgins sits in Week 16?

After being limited at practice Wednesday with a rest/knee designation, Higgins ($6,800) is absent from the Bengals’ practice Thursday, per ESPN’s Ben Baby. Not practicing on Thursday ahead of a Sunday game is never an encouraging sign and if Higgins sits this Sunday vs. the Browns, there will be plenty of targets up for grabs.

Higgins is handling a career-high 25.8% target share this season, including 16 redzone targets in nine games. The receiver has missed five games this season and Geiscki ($3,300) has been the primary beneficiary when Higgins has been inactive.

In those contests, Gesicki has operated as Joe Burrow’s ($7,500) number-two option behind Ja’Marr Chase ($8,500), with Gesicki garnering a target on 27% of his routes—including six redzone targets—while running a route on 60% of his team’s dropbacks. With this excellent usage, Gesicki has produced 15.0 FPTS per game.

Going against a Cleveland defense that is yielding the sixth-most yards per pass this season (7.0), Gesicki would be an elite value play and arguably the best tight end option on the board if Higgins is inactive.
